Abstract. This research is motivated by the low student storytelling skills. This study aims to describe storytelling skills using discovery learning and pop up book media models. This research technique uses classroom action research (CAR), which was carried out in two cycles and used the research design of Kemmis & McTaggart. Data collection techniques used are observation, tests, and documentation. The collected data was analyzed using qualitative and quantitative descriptive analysis techniques. The results of research conducted at Purbadana 2 Elementary School showed that learning using discovery learning assisted with pop up book media went well. The results of the knowledge skills in the first cycle reached an average of 3.1 with a percentage of completeness of 46%, meaning that students' storytelling skills were still included in the sufficient category. In the second cycle, the average was 3.9 with a percentage of completeness of 84%, meaning that students' storytelling skills were included in the criteria of good. Based on the results of the study, the application of the discovery learning learning model assisted by pop up book media can improve the skills of the fourth grade students in Purbadana 2 Elementary School.

Abstract: This study aims to describe the condition of the welfare gap between residents and regions in Indonesia on a number of welfare indicators namely poverty depth index, poverty severity index, Gini Coefficient Index (GCI), and the Human Development Index (HDI). This study also aims to analyze the importance of fiscal policy, especially in the form of state expenditure allocations to minimize the gap. This study uses a quantitative descriptive analysis method that is by calculating some of the indicator data needed through the approach of average value, termun, standard devasi, and others. The result is a description of the welfare gap between people / regions in Indonesia and an overview of government policies that have been carried out. Whereas one of the recommendations is that the government should allocate state expenditures that are more effective, efficient, quality and pay attention to priority scale so that it can solve the welfare gap problem above.

This research aims to identify various forms of local wisdom in disaster mitigation in the Dempo volcano eruption and determine the level of community understanding of local wisdom in disaster management. This research uses the descriptive explanative method. The analysis used is a combination of qualitative and quantitative descriptive analysis. The results of this study have identified several forms of local wisdom in disaster management in communities in the Dempo volcano. Cultural semiotics in the form of community advice and teachings, and the call to prayer when there is potential for eruption. Faunal semiotics in the form of the behaviour of various types of animals, vegetal semiotics in the condition of natural plants and cultivation, and physical semiotics in the form of natural signs. Public knowledge of local wisdom and disaster management is generally still low.
